WebMar 1, 2010 · Modernity is defined as a condition of social existence that is significantly different to all past forms of human experience, while modernization refers to the transitional process of moving from “traditional” or “primitive” communities to modern societies. Debates over modernity have been most prominent in the discipline of sociology ... WebFeb 13, 2016 · Theories of late modernity. Theories of late modernity argue that society’s rapid social change is not a result of a new postmodern era, but a continuation of modernity, where the key features of modernity have intensified.
